    Long sections do aim to show continuity along strike but don't give context to drill hole location (which is what other poster are trying to communicate to you). There is no slice placed on the long section provided by the company so you can't tell if holes miss the main pegmatite dyke. For example hole AD-22-09 sits nearly 100m to the footwall of the main dyke (figure 3). When you view AD-22-09 in long section it would look like there is no continuity along strike and that it would close of the pegmatite to the west. The geos did not know which direction the pegmatite was dipping (as mentioned in multiple announcements and interviews) so some of the earlier holes completely miss the main dyke but intercept other thiner pegmatites. It's very reassuring that the geos have changed the drill direction of the holes and are now hitting the pegmatite at a more favourable angle.
